I found a Model M keyboard today. No cord and no sticker that reveals when it was manufactured. The IBM sticker are in the left corner and  has the same beige colour as the KB. Any ideas about when it was manufactured?
Title: Found a model M
Post by: itlnstln on Sat, 26 November 2011, 16:16:11
Probably in the '91 - '94 range.  My '92s have that logo.
